Season 3, Episodes 8: “Mess in Aisle 7,” and Episode 9: “Alliance of the Dark” Online!

Posted by Beast575 with No Comments

These few episodes, directed by Christopher Scott and Ryan Landels, introduce some terrific new characters portrayed by some of the biggest names in dance.

You may recognize “America’s Best Dance Crew” champions IaMmE, and “Live to Dance” finalist Kendall Glover, for starters. These episodes also lay home to the on-screen debuts of many dancers who have worked with the LXD in the past: “So You Think You Can Dance” contestant Ashley Galvan, who performed with the LXD at Carnival; “Burlesque” actress and dancer Tyne Stecklein, who previously appeared in the LXD short film, “Matched“; Youtube sensation Angelo “Lil Demon” Baghdad, who has been with the LXD since their first performance on Youtube Live; and Jessica Lee Keller,  who danced with the legion on SYTYCD and in Beijing.

You also see the development of some of your other favorite characters with the assistance of choreography by Kenneth “Free” Crawford, Dee Caspary, and Christopher Scott. Enjoy!

Music Video: Eva “Ashes” featuring Milky, Beastmode, Danni Gutierrez

Posted by Beast575 with No Comments

Up and coming artist Eva just released a new first music video, choreographed by “America’s Best Dance Crew” judge Shane Sparks. The video features the talents of Joshua “Milky” Ayers (Observer), Josue “Beastmode” Anthony (Stakka), and Danni Gutierrez (Dreads). Milky appeared in the LXD’s latest episode, “RA Games.” Beastmode and Danni have not appeared with the LXD since the Season 2 finale.

The video also features DancePlug host G Madison, “So You Think You Can Dance” all-star Comfort Fedoke, Monica Ramirez, Brandon Alexander, Dana Alexa, Sean Patrick Parnell, Matt Steffanina, Eden Shabtai, and Dani Vitale.
